What is acute disease management?

Acute disease management is the diagnosis, treatment, and aftercare of acute health problems. These conditions develop quickly, typically within a few days, but don’t last for months and years, like chronic diseases.

What illnesses might benefit from acute disease management?

Any acute illness could benefit from fast and accurate diagnosis and treatment. Some of the more common acute conditions and symptoms the Rios Healthcare Associates team sees include:

  • Colds and flu
  • Strep throat
  • Nausea and vomiting
  • Diarrhea
  • Bronchitis (chest infection)
  • Eye infections
  • Ear infections
  • Urinary tract infections (UTIs)
  • Respiratory syncytial virus (RSV)
  • COVID-19
  • Rashes and hives
  • Fevers
  • Sinus infections
  • Headaches and migraines

In many cases, these problems clear up in a few days or weeks without requiring treatment, especially if you rest and look after yourself. However, if your symptoms are persistent, severe, or worsening, or you have an underlying health problem that could increase your risk of complications, it’s best to seek medical attention at Rios Healthcare Associates.

What does acute disease management involve?

The first step in acute disease management is diagnosis. Your provider reviews your current symptoms and medical history and then performs a physical exam. They might perform various tests based on their findings to confirm a diagnosis or rule out other conditions. Rios Healthcare Associates has onsite testing facilities to make this process fast and convenient.

Treatments for acute diseases vary depending on what the diagnosis is. Bacterial infections might require antibiotics to destroy the bacteria causing your illness. However, these drugs are of no use when you have a viral infection.

If your virus is severe or could cause complications, your provider might recommend antiviral medications. You might benefit from other drugs, such as anti-inflammatories for pain or decongestants for a sinus infection. Your provider also advises you on how to speed up your recovery by resting and eating the right foods.
